Як розділити екран byobu?


36

На сторінці byobuВікіпедії є скріншот із екраном терміналу:

Посилання на екран терміналу за допомогою byobu

  1. Хтось може мені пояснити, які програми тут використовуються?
    Моя здогадка - внизу - vim, вгорі праворуч - термінал, вгорі зліва - я не знаю.

  2. І як зробити такий екран byobu?


1
Верхня ліва програма є htopстійкою версією top. У ньому перераховані запущені процеси та завантаження обладнання, а також ви можете шукати процеси, надсилати їм сигнали, ...
Aserre

3
@Ploutox: topтакож стійкий: S
unperson325680

Відповіді:


21

1. Хтось може мені пояснити, які програми тут використовуються?

  • Верхня ліва частина програми - це команда htop(подібна до команди top)
  • Верхня права програма - це справді термінал, а нижня - справді vim

2. А як зробити такий byobuекран?

  • Горизонтальний розкол: Ctrl+A S
  • Вертикальний розкол: Ctrl+ A |(є вертикальний виправлення на екрані, який перемикає ярлик на Ctrl+ A V)
  • Щоб перемістити фокус на наступний розділ: Ctrl+A Tab

Ще кілька ярликів .


12
Ярлики змінилися з того часу. Див. Help.ubuntu.com/community/Byobu Shift+ F2і Ctrl+ F2розділити екран відповідно по горизонталі та вертикалі. Переміщення фокуса здійснюється за допомогою Shift+ Arrow Key(ліворуч, праворуч, вгору, вниз) залежно від перемикача фокусування, який ви хочете зробити.
BlueCacti

8
Це те, що для мене працює: Ctrl+ A %розділити горизонтально і Ctrl+ A |розділити вертикально.
Hoang Huynh

Не працює з прив'язками Emacs. ;)
AB

@AB Подумайте про ці команди як [префікс] + [команда]. У моїй системі стандартний префікс для сумісності з Emacs є C-S. Отже, у моєму випадку я натискаю, C-S %щоб розділити горизонтально. (Див. Коментар Хоанга Хюна вище.)
Девід Дж.

@HoangHuynh Дивно, у моєму випадку ваші ярлики працюють, але зробіть навпаки.
hbogert

53

Елементи контролю змінилися з моменту опублікування прийнятої відповіді. З довідкової сторінки Byobu:

  • Розділити екран по горизонталі:

    • Shift+ F2або
    • Ctrl+ Aтоді|
  • Розділити екран вертикально:

    • Ctrl+ F2або
    • Ctrl+ Aтоді%
  • Переключити фокус:

    • Shift+ ↑ ↓ ← →або
    • Ctrl+ Aтоді↑ ↓ ← →

1
І як ми закриємо одну чи кілька розщеплень?
Тарік

2
@Tarik введіть exitспліт, який ви хочете закрити.
AndriusZ

2
Це якщо ви хочете вийти з терміналу. Якщо ви хочете припинити ділити, тоді в екранній версії, Ctrl-Aза якою Qбуде «максимізувати» поточне вікно
Девід Фрейзер

Якщо ви використовуєте прив’язки клавіш emacs .., то замініть Ctrl+AнаF12
VJ.
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.